February 19th is marked by significant historical events, including the start of the Battle of Iwo Jima in 1945 during World War II, symbolizing American bravery and strategic victory. In 1942, President Franklin D. Roosevelt signed Executive Order 9066, leading to the internment of Japanese Americans. The Soviet Union launched the Mir Space Station in 1986, advancing international space cooperation. Born on this day in 1473, Nicolaus Copernicus introduced the heliocentric model, revolutionizing astronomy. The National Congress of Brazil was established in 1824, marking a key moment in the country's political development
